The G13 subunit is an alpha unit of heterotrimeric G proteins that regulates cell processes through the use of guanine nucleotide exchange factors. G13 regulates actin cytoskeletal remodeling in cells and is essential for receptor tyrosine kinase-induced migration of fibroblast and endothelial cells.
